We are about to add a doggie back into our mix. We want an australian cattle doggie. We will be picking from rescue shelters, or breed rescue. Mixed breed doggies can be wonderful.

It doesnt matter if you pick little or big. What does matter is its tendencies. Beagles like to bark. Would barking drive you nuts? they need to go out an walk. Weimiriener(sp) MUST run, and have room to roam. Little tiny dogs sometimes get nervous, and easily get under foot. Many have personality issues and become aggressive when anyone tries to sit next to the owner.

If you want a big doggie, go get one. Dont settle for a lil doggie. Just make sure that you get the training, and skill set to go with him. Dogs love to know what is expected of them. As long as you are firm, and consistant with him, you should be able to train him as a helper doggie, and not just an under foot doggie.
